CENTRE COUNTY, Pa. (WTAJ) — One of the biggest annual volunteer events in Centre County is making a return.
United Way Day of Caring is celebrating 31 years. Nonprofits are able to submit proposals for projects they need help with. The projects vary from repaving a driveway to renovating the roof of a house. Hundreds of volunteers then go out into the community to help complete the work.
"One of the things we've been emphasizing from the county level is the need for more volunteers to join all of these different nonprofits throughout the county," Commissioner Amber Concepcion said.
This year's date is Thursday, Oct. 9. To sign up to volunteer, visit the Day of Caring's website.
